Rex Banks, Au.D., Doctor of Audiology, is the Director of Research Programs at CHS Global Partnerships for Research & Innovation. With extensive experience in the audiology field, Rex also serves as the Director of Hearing Health, Quality, Global Partnerships & Infection Control Officer at Canadian Hearing Services. In addition to their roles in various organizations, Rex is also a qualified teacher of English as a foreign language and an Adjunct Assistant Professor at A.T. Still University of Health Sciences. Rex has a strong educational background with degrees from top universities in audiology, communication disorders, and leadership.

The Canadian Hearing Society (CHS) is a charitable, non-profit health and social service agency, the leading provider of services, products and information that remove barriers to communication; advance hearing health; promote equity for people who are culturally Deaf, oral deaf, deafened, and hard of hearing. CHS has 28 offices across Ontario offering 17 different programs and services. CHS serves the broader Canadian community through its website, toll-free phones and referral service.
